@import "https://fonts.googleapis.com/css2?family=Inter:wght@300;400;500;600;700;800;900&display=swap";*{font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Helvetica,Arial,sans-serif!important}body{color:#1e293b;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;background-color:#f8fafc;margin:0;padding:0}*{box-sizing:border-box;margin:0;padding:0}body{background-color:#f8fafc;overflow-x:hidden}@media (width>=769px){.sidebar-desktop{z-index:1000;background:#fff;height:100vh;position:fixed;top:0;left:0;width:260px!important;display:block!important}.mobile-header,.mobile-overlay,.mobile-drawer{display:none!important}.content-area{padding-top:20px;width:calc(100% - 260px)!important;margin-left:260px!important}.content-area.full-width{width:100%!important;margin-left:0!important}}@media (width<=768px){.sidebar-desktop{display:none!important}.content-area{padding-top:20px;width:100%!important;margin-left:0!important}.page-wrapper{padding:15px 15px 80px}}.mobile-header{z-index:40;background-color:#fff;border-bottom:1px solid #e2e8f0;justify-content:space-between;align-items:center;padding:15px 20px;display:flex;position:sticky;top:0}.mobile-overlay{opacity:0;visibility:hidden;z-index:998;background-color:#0009;width:100vw;height:100vh;transition:all .3s ease-in-out;position:fixed;top:0;left:0}.mobile-overlay.show{opacity:1;visibility:visible}.mobile-drawer{z-index:999;background-color:#0f172a;width:280px;height:100vh;padding:20px;transition:transform .3s ease-in-out;position:fixed;top:0;left:-300px;overflow-y:auto;box-shadow:4px 0 15px #0000004d}.mobile-drawer.open{transform:translate(300px)}.dashboard-container{padding:15px}.responsive-grid{grid-template-columns:1fr;gap:20px;display:grid}.grid-bawah{margin-top:25px}@media (width>=768px){.dashboard-container{padding:40px}.grid-atas{grid-template-columns:1.5fr 1fr;gap:30px}.grid-bawah{grid-template-columns:1fr 1fr;gap:30px;margin-top:40px}}.profile-container{padding:15px}.profile-header-card{background-color:#fff;border-radius:20px;flex-direction:column;align-items:center;gap:20px;margin-bottom:25px;padding:20px;display:flex;box-shadow:0 4px 6px -1px #0000000d}.profile-header-info{text-align:center;flex-direction:column;align-items:center;gap:15px;display:flex}.profile-header-text{flex-direction:column;align-items:center;display:flex}.btn-edit-profile{width:100%}.stats-grid{grid-template-columns:1fr;gap:15px;margin-bottom:25px;display:grid}.table-responsive{-webkit-overflow-scrolling:touch;overflow-x:auto}@media (width>=768px){.profile-container{padding:40px}.profile-header-card{border-radius:24px;flex-direction:row;justify-content:space-between;margin-bottom:30px;padding:30px}.profile-header-info{text-align:left;flex-direction:row;gap:25px}.profile-header-text{align-items:flex-start}.btn-edit-profile{width:auto}.stats-grid{grid-template-columns:repeat(3,1fr);gap:20px;margin-bottom:30px}}@media (width>=769px){.mobile-only-btn{display:none!important}}@media (width<=768px){.exam-sidebar{display:none!important}.question-scroll-area{padding:15px!important}}@media (width>=768px){.mobile-warning{display:none}}.admin-hamburger-btn,.admin-close-btn{display:none}@media (width<=768px){.sidebar-desktop:has(.admin-sidebar){z-index:1000;position:absolute;display:block!important}.admin-hamburger-btn{color:#fff;cursor:pointer;z-index:998;background-color:#1e40af;border:none;border-radius:8px;padding:10px 15px;font-weight:700;display:block;position:fixed;top:15px;left:15px;box-shadow:0 4px 6px #0000001a}.admin-close-btn{color:#fff;cursor:pointer;background:0 0;border:none;font-size:1.5rem;display:block;position:absolute;top:10px;right:15px}.admin-sidebar{z-index:1000;transition:left .3s ease-in-out;position:fixed;top:0;left:-300px}.admin-sidebar.open{left:0;box-shadow:4px 0 15px #00000080}.admin-overlay{z-index:999;background-color:#00000080;position:fixed;inset:0}}.sidebar-container{background-color:#fff;border-right:1px solid #e2e8f0;flex-direction:column;height:100vh;padding:20px 15px;font-family:Inter,system-ui,sans-serif;display:flex}.nav-menu{flex-direction:column;flex:1;gap:8px;min-height:0;margin-top:20px;display:flex;overflow-y:auto}.nav-item{color:#64748b;border-radius:12px;align-items:center;gap:15px;padding:12px 18px;font-size:.95rem;font-weight:600;text-decoration:none;transition:all .2s ease-in-out;display:flex}.nav-item:hover{color:#0f172a;background-color:#f8fafc;transform:translate(4px)}.nav-item.active{color:#1e40af;background-color:#eff6ff}.nav-item svg{stroke:#94a3b8;transition:all .2s}.nav-item:hover svg{stroke:#3b82f6}.nav-item.active svg{stroke:#1e40af}.btn-logout{color:#ef4444;cursor:pointer;background-color:#0000;border:none;border-radius:12px;align-items:center;gap:15px;width:100%;padding:12px 18px;font-family:inherit;font-size:.95rem;font-weight:600;transition:all .2s ease-in-out;display:flex}.btn-logout svg{stroke:#ef4444}.btn-logout:hover{color:#dc2626;background-color:#fef2f2;transform:translate(4px)}@media (width>=769px){.navbar-mobile-container{display:none!important}.sidebar-desktop{display:block!important}}@media (width<=768px){.sidebar-desktop{display:none!important}.navbar-mobile-container{display:flex!important}}.modal-overlay{-webkit-backdrop-filter:blur(4px);backdrop-filter:blur(4px);z-index:9999;background-color:#0f172ab3;justify-content:center;align-items:center;width:100%;height:100%;display:flex;position:fixed;top:0;left:0}.modal-card{text-align:center;background-color:#fff;border-radius:24px;width:90%;max-width:420px;padding:40px;animation:.3s ease-out modalIn;box-shadow:0 25px 50px -12px #00000040}@keyframes modalIn{0%{opacity:0;transform:scale(.9)}to{opacity:1;transform:scale(1)}}
